Step into the mystical season between autumn and winter, where Halloween and the Day of the Dead mark a sacred portal for honoring our ancestors. In this episode, we delve into how ancient traditions like Celtic and Tang Dynasty rituals connect us to our roots, calling for offerings that nourish the spirits and ourselves. Discover how these seasonal practices—trick-or-treating, altar offerings, and evening rituals—are not just customs but powerful ways of deepening our connection with the past. We’ll explore the importance of slowing down, embracing yin energy, and setting the stage for a restorative winter, all while feeding the soul and honoring those who came before us.

Listen in and find inspiration for reconnecting with these timeless practices, while preparing your heart and home for the nourishing quietude of winter.
